But you were looking for feedback. Your rulebook is really easy to understand, and it covers everything I normally look for. My only suggestion is to move the Anatomy of a Spell Card to the back, just before the Glossary.
Generally, I look for a bit of flavor at the beginning, describing who you are and what you are trying to do. I also look for a description of how to set up the game with a diagram.Then, I look for a step-by-step description of your turn, again with graphics. Finally, I want to see FAQs for potentially confusing card interactions.

But you were looking for feedback. Your rulebook is really easy to understand, and it covers everything I normally look for. My only suggestion is to move the Anatomy of a Spell Card to the back, just before the Glossary.
Thanks! Regarding the anatomy page, I understand what you are saying and have considered doing that before; the difficulty is that the page introduces terminology that makes later explanations much easier. In particular, the Casting Phase and Spellweaving Phase sections make use of terms like "Steps", "Components", "Instant Effect", etc.
Though now that I think about it again, I do have diagrams that also explain the relevant terminology on the pages themselves, so maybe the anatomy page can come later... I guess I just need to double-check to make sure that the diagrams explain all the terminology that is relevant to that section.
